Buyer's checklist
What to check before buying a used transfer case
- Match the part number on the case — transfer cases vary by engine, gear ratio, and shift type (manual vs electronic).
- Check for leaks around the input/output seals and the front/rear flanges.
- Ask about the fluid condition at removal. Clean ATF is a good sign; burnt or metallic-flecked fluid signals internal wear.
- Confirm whether the shift motor (on electronically shifted units) is included and functional.
